[Health Channel/Comprehensive Report]The Wuhan pneumonia (new coronavirus disease, COVID-19) epidemic has been delayed for more than a year, and even a highly infectious virus Delta mutant strain has appeared. Thoracic Cavity and Critical Care Specialist Huang Xuan posted on the Facebook fan “Dr. Huang Xuan Dr. Ooi Hean” that after reading the information on the Delta virus, he found that the transmission power is getting stronger and the death rate does not seem to be rising, but rather a bit Like the flu virus, he still emphasized that even if the virus looks weak, it is still necessary to be vaccinated to increase protection.

Huang Xuan pointed out that although the virus will mutate, humans have more tools to fight against the COVID-19 virus, such as vaccines, monoclonal antibodies, and drugs. Observing the mortality of various epidemics, the mortality of influenza virus (H1N1) is about 0.15%-0.25%; the mortality of the original strain is about 2.7%; the mortality of Delta virus is about 0.3%-0.6%.

He cited information that in New South Wales, only 30% of adults are fully vaccinated, but 65 of the 10,582 COVID-19 cases died during the current outbreak, with a mortality rate of 0.6%. According to AFR Weekend’s analysis, in the UK, the death rate of confirmed COVID-19 cases is 0.3%.

Therefore, Huang Xuan believes that the COVID-19 virus seems to be less and less toxic, or a bit like a flu virus, a bit toxic, but not too toxic, so that these viruses can coexist with humans, and then wait for the next sporadic pandemic. It begins to happen again, and humans will fall into the virus transmission cycle again, just like the strain of flu pandemics.

Huang Xuanzhen said, but now that the pandemic has not slowed down, it is still necessary to get COVID-19 vaccination, because studies have pointed out that people who have not received COVID-19 vaccination get infected, which is 5 times that of those who have been vaccinated, and the mortality rate is 5 times that of those who have been vaccinated. , Which is 11 times that of those who have been vaccinated; and the hospitalization rate is 29 times that of those who have been vaccinated.

He emphasized that even if the real virus becomes less toxic, it does not mean that the body is getting stronger, because so far, there is no antibody against COVID-19 in the human body.
